TRADITIONAL COSMETICS
Definition :
Cosmetics which are made traditionally, from fresh or dried
engridience, fruits or herbs around us.
Traditional cosmetics are classified into :
a. Kinds of cosmetics which grow the hair well and
strengthen the hair root.
1). Coconut ( Cocos nucifera L ),
is useful for dry hair and
branching
Coconut milk is taken from it,
then cooked until become oil.

2). Nutmeg (Aleurites moluccana),
a. Crush the meat of nutmeg until smooth.
b. Boil with 1 glass of water until oily.
c. Filter, then rub the oil on the scalp,
press, then cover the hair and put
it into the steamer ± 20 minutes
d. Wash the hair clean.
3). Lidah buaya (Aloe vera),
a. Skin out Aloe vera
b. Take the liquid (mucus), scrub
on the scalp and hair until wet.
Cover with cloth ± 5 hours
c. Wash clean

4). Lidah
mertua (Sansevieria Laurentii),
a. Take the stem of sanseveria, wash clean
b. Crush it until smooth, add water, squeeze.
c. The liquid is used to wet the scalp and hair
d. Use it after taking a bath in the afternoon
e. wash it clean.
5). Jarak pagar (Jatropha curcas),

a. Choose the seed of old jarak
b. Crush it until oily, filter with cloth
c. Rub this oil on the scalp, massage
d. Wait for some minutes, wash clean .

6). Pare (Momordica charantia ),
a. a fistful of pare (still fresh)
b. Wash it clean, crush it like porridge
c. Put water ¾ cup, expose to dew
d. filter with cloth, scrub it on the scalp and hair
e. Pare leaves can make hair grow well on
the thin reddish hair, especially baby’s hair
7). Spinach (Amaranthus tricolor),
a. Take a bundle of fresh spinach
b. Wash clean, crush until smooth
c. Add a little salt, turn thoroughly
d. Squeeze and filter, drink it

8). Bandotan (Ageratum conyzoides),
a. Take a fistful of leaves and stems
of fresh bandotan, wash
b. crush until smooth, rub on the scalp and hair
c. wait about 2-3 hours, wash with warm water

9). Rice (Oryza sativa),
a. take 2 bundle of rice stems, burn it in a pan
or clay until become ash
b. add water 1 litter, expose it to dew for 1 night
c. take the clean water and use it to wash hair
without shampoo.
- d. Rinse the hair with lime extract (air jeruk purut)

10). Urang-aring (Eclipta prostrata)
a. Take a fistful of urang-aring, wash it
b. crush until smooth, add water 2 glass, stir
filter with cloth.
c. expose to dew for 1 night
d. rub and massage the scalp and hair with it
11). Tali putri (Cassytha filiformis)
a. Take a fistful of tali putri, wash it
b. put at a bowl, squeeze with hand until
the liquid come out.
c. filter with cloth
d. rub it on the scalp and hair
e. wait for 1 night, wash until clean

12). Celery (Apium graveolens)
a. Take 7-10 piece of celery (daun seledri)
b. Wash and crush until smooth
c. scrub it on the scalp and hair which has
been washed
d. Cover with towel ± 1 hour
e. rinse until clean

13). Tea (Camellia sinensis),
a. Expose thick tea water to dew for 1 night
b. Rub and massage the scalp and hair with it

14). Waru (Hibiscus tiliaceus)
a. Take young waru leaf 15 pieces
b. Wash then squeeze with 1 glass of
water until the sticky liquid come out
c. Expose to dew for 1 night
d. Rub the scalp and hair with this liquid.

15). Bean Sprout
a. Take ½ ons sprout
b. Wash, squeeze and add with ¼ glass of water
c. filter with cloth
d. Rub it on the scalp and hair.
e. Cover with small towel for 20 minutes
f. Rinse with warm water and rinse with shampoo,
rinse again with cold water

16). Avocado
a. take ½ avocado, smooth it
b. wash hair with warm water
c. Rub the avocado on the scalp and hair
d. cover hair for 15 minutes
e. wash hair with warm water and finish with cold water.

b. Cosmetics which prevent / anti dandruff are classified as
follow :
1). Inggu (Ruta angustifolia)/Aruda (Melayu)/Godong minggu
(Jawa)
a. take a fistful of fresh inggu leaf, add with
a slice of turmeric and 1 teaspoon of rice.
b. wash all the engridience, then crush until
smooth
c. Rub it on the scalp which has dandruff,
cover with cloth
d. wait for 1 night, wash until clean

2). Kangkung (Ipomoea aquatica forsk),
a. Take 1 bundle of fresh kangkung stem
b. wash, cut into pieces, put into a bowl,
add water until all the stems soak
c. wait for 1 night
d. Wet the scalp with this water while
massaging lightly
e. Let it dry naturally
f. in the afternoon, rinse until clean
3). Lime (Citrus aurantifolia Swingle)
a. take 1 piece of lime (jeruk nipis), cut into
2 - 4 sections
b. Rub it on the scalp
c. Wait for some minutes. Rinse until clean

4). Mengkudu (Morinda citrifolia L)
a. Take 3 piece of ripe mengkudu
b. Wash and grate
c. Add water and stir thoroughly → porridge
d. Rub it on the scalp
e. Wait until dry. Rinse until clean
5). Pineapple (Ananas comosus [L.] Merr.)
a. Take 1 piece of ripe pineapple
b. Skin out and grate
c. Rub it on the scalp
(do at night)
d. Rinse until clean
